Hi folks, if you saw my today's pushes, you're aware that I only found a bug because I used -Wall. I fixed the bug and a few less crucial warnings. I did NOT fix the warnings in code we took verbatim from some BSDs, which often contain unused variables, or in some cases expressions which are deemed to profit from extra paranthesis, e. g. if (a >= 0 ^ b == 0) For that reason, I'd like to suggest to add -Wall by default to the build flags for newlib, just as it is already for ages in the Cygwin tree. Anybody having a strong opinion, pro or contra? Corinna
